50mg-10ml-vial (50mg 10ml Vial)
This text appears to be describing a medication called midazolam. It is a compounded solution containing 0.8% sodium chloride, 0.01% edetate disodium, and 1% benzyl alcohol as a preservative. The pH level is 3. The dosage information can be found in the package insert. It should be stored at a temperature between 20°C to 25°C (68°F to 77°F). The medication is manufactured by a company called gterilscirfn%e Sp[e)cialties Pt Ltd. It is a sterile and non-pyrogenic product. The vial size is 10 mL and it is distributed by Somerset Therapeutics, LLC. The medication is indicated for intravenous or intramuscular use. The National Drug Code (NDC) for this medication is 70069-818-01. Each mL of the solution contains midazolam hydrochloride, USP equivalent to 5 mg.*
